VI Peel Purify may improve the appearance of discoloration left behind after acne.
However, acne marks and acne scars are not the same thing.
Dark spots left after a breakout may respond to treatments that target pigmentation.
Indented or deeper acne scars involve changes in the structure of the skin and may require other treatments.
Depending on the type of scarring, options may include microneedling, subcision, or other procedures.

Acne and post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ation are common concerns for patients with skin of color.
Chemical peels can be performed on a variety of skin tones, but treatment should be individualized.
Patients with darker skin may have an increased risk of developing or worsening post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ation after certain forms of skin irritation.
Appropriate treatment selection, preparation, and aftercare are therefore important.

However, chemical peels are not appropriate for every acne patient.
Patients with severe, painful, cystic, or scarring acne may need medical acne treatment rather than relying on cosmetic peeling alone.
